More than 350 restaurants await you on the island, but sadly not all are as good as they claim to be, so read our reviews carefully. Although the island is laid-back and quite casual, swim wear and flip-flops should stay on the beach as the better restaurants expect a certain dress code. Tipping is highly appreciated and a gratuity of 10 - 15% is usually expected, but read your menu because some restaurants masquerade a service charge as tax.
